Think of GLP-1s as your body's natural "I'm full" signal, but stronger.
Your body already makes GLP-1 hormones - they're what tell your brain "okay, I've had enough food" after you eat. But for many people, especially those who struggle with weight, this signal gets weak or gets ignored.
GLP-1 medications like Semaglutide and Tirzepatide boost this signal back to normal levels. So instead of still feeling hungry after eating a normal meal, you actually feel satisfied. Instead of thinking about food every 20 minutes, you just... don't.
It's not a stimulant that makes you jittery. It's not a blocker that makes you sick if you eat. It literally just helps your body work the way it's supposed to work.

The most common side effects are stomach-related: nausea, sometimes diarrhea or constipation, especially when you first start.
But here's the thing - most people only get mild side effects for the first week or two while their body adjusts. It's kind of like starting a new workout routine - your body needs time to get used to it.
